 1. Pre‑Season Double‑Header at Anfield

On 4th August 2025, Liverpool completed their pre‑season with a blockbuster double‑header over Spain's Athletic Club at Anfield. Tickets were on sale in a package to enable the fans to watch both matches — a sold-out and emotional night that brought fans together in memory of the late Diogo Jota and his brother André Silva






 Two Wins for the Home Side

Match 1: Liverpool roared to a dominant 4‑1 win, with teenage sensation Rio Ngumoha making a huge impact. He scored a solo goal and assisted Darwin Núñez — wrapping up a standout debut that had fans chanting his name 

Match 2: A more competitive fixture ended 3‑2 in Liverpool’s favor. Mohamed Salah opened the scoring, Athletic Club equalised, but two goals (including one own-goal) from Cody Gakpo restored the lead and secured the win for Liverpool

New Talents and New Faces
A number of new signings and young talents were in the spotlight:

Florian Wirtz, Milos Kerkez, Giorgi Mamardashvili, Hugo Ekitiké, and Jérémie Frimpong all made appearances, impressing in Liverpool’s attacking setup under manager Arne Slot 

*Ngumoha, who will be 17 later this month, stood out with his composure and creativity in the big game
